We are seeking a strategic, people-first leader to join our senior leadership team as the Regional Vice President (RVP) of Field Strategy. This role is responsible for leading the field strategy function in-region aligning our go-to-market strategy to drive revenue growth and customer success. You will empower sales teams, build and lead a high-performing team, and foster a culture of accountability, inclusion, and continuous learning.

Key Responsibilities

Strategic Field Leadership

  • Lead the creation and execution of field strategies that drive revenue growth, customer success, and competitive advantage.
  • Collaborate with regional Sales VPs and cross-functional stakeholders to align GTM plans with market opportunity and operational goals.
  • Act as a strategic advisor to field teams—driving territory design, sales coverage models, and performance frameworks.
  • Create an environment where employees are motivated to do their best to help the organization achieve its objectives.
  • Manage ambiguity, build strong relationships, and empower others.

Team Leadership & Development

  • Build, lead, and develop a high-impact field strategy team driving industry enablement, expertise, and thought leadership.
  • Create a culture of accountability, inclusion, and continuous learning within the team.
  • Set clear objectives and performance standards, providing mentorship, coaching, and professional development opportunities.
  • Drive collaboration across the team to ensure consistent planning, execution, and feedback loops with field teams.
  • Attract, retain, and grow top talent to support current and future business needs.

Operational Excellence & Execution

  • Implement tools, processes, and insights that enhance field productivity and GTM effectiveness across ALL cloud solutions and overall Calix platform.
  • Develop and lead the Calix Communities program to enhance cross-functional learning and enablement
  • Foster strong communication between corporate and field functions to ensure alignment on priorities, feedback, and execution.
  • Use data to drive decisions, optimize performance, and support field enablement/engagement strategies.
  • Collaborate with field sales teams complex deal strategy

Qualifications

  • 10+ years of experience in sales strategy, operations, or leadership roles in a high-growth B2B SaaS environment.
  • 5+ years of experience managing and scaling strategic or enablement teams with proven leadership success.
  • Deep understanding of field sales motions, GTM models, and strategic planning.
  • Strong executive presence with excellent communication, collaboration, and stakeholder influence skills.
  • Proven ability to drive change, navigate ambiguity, and build scalable processes.
  • Highly analytical, with a passion for using data to drive insights and decision-making.
